WitrynaSleep deprivation taxes the immune system, and is associated with a heightened risk of high blood pressure, heart disease, stroke, diabetes, obesity, and depression. People who chronically fail to get enough sleep may actually be cutting their lives short. Napping can help reduce a sleep debt, but it’s no substitute for healthy sleep habits.
